  • Never follow the crowd mindlessly, because the crowd can be pretty mindless at times.

    Never be afraid to admit you don't know something or admit you were wrong. It takes a strong, mature person to do so and anybody worth having in your life will recognize that.

    Think before you speak. That wisecrack may have made your "buddies" laugh, but it might have made somebody else go home and cry.

    Don't give too much power to those "buddies", since you probably won't be in each other's lives after high school.

    Don't avoid trying something new because you are afraid you will look foolish. Sure, you might end up looking foolish, but you'll also look brave (and it'll be a great story to tell your friends later!).
